before the 1800's, fire was the only means of lighting a room. people often used candles, kerosene lamps, fireplaces, torches, and matches. it wasn't until 1800 that Humphrey Davey discovered how to create a glowing electric arc by running a current through a piece of carbon. Thomas Alva Edison perfected this method in 1879 by experimenting with different materials so that his incandescent light bulb would last for hours at a time.
